Revision Hip Replacement

Revision Hip Replacement is a complex surgical procedure performed to replace or repair a previously implanted artificial hip joint that has failed or developed complications. Over time, hip implants may wear out, loosen, become infected, dislocate, or cause persistent pain. Revision surgery involves removing the old prosthesis, managing bone loss or infection if present, and implanting a new specialized prosthesis designed to restore stability and function. This procedure requires detailed pre-operative planning and advanced surgical expertise to achieve successful outcomes.

Common Reasons for Revision Surgery

Revision hip replacement may be required due to implant loosening, wear of components, periprosthetic fracture, recurrent dislocation, deep infection, or mechanical failure of the prosthesis. Diagnostic evaluation including X-rays, CT scans, blood investigations, and sometimes joint aspiration helps determine the exact cause and guide treatment planning. Early intervention can prevent further bone damage and improve long-term results.
